文章揭秘:如何打造卓越的分布式系统架构?
分布式系统架构在现代软件开发中扮演着至关重要的角色。随着互联网和云计算的迅猛发展,分布式系统已成为构建大型、高可用性和高性能应用的核心。以下是一些关键步骤和策略,用于打造卓越的分布式系统架构。 1. 理解分布式系统的基本原理 1.1 ...
分布式系统架构在现代软件开发中扮演着至关重要的角色。随着互联网和云计算的迅猛发展,分布式系统已成为构建大型、高可用性和高性能应用的核心。以下是一些关键步骤和策略,用于打造卓越的分布式系统架构。 1. 理解分布式系统的基本原理 1.1 ...
分布式系统是现代软件架构的重要组成部分,它不仅提高了系统的可扩展性和可用性,也带来了新的挑战和复杂性。以下是一些推荐的书籍,它们从理论到实战,帮助读者深入理解分布式系统的原理和应用。 第1章 分布式系统基础知识 1.1 概述 分布式系...
分布式系统开关是现代软件开发中一个重要的概念,它允许开发者在不影响系统正常运行的情况下,对特定功能进行动态控制。这种机制在应对高并发、大规模数据处理的分布式系统中尤为重要。本文将深入探讨分布式系统开关的设计原理、实现方法以及如何确保其...
分布式系统设计框架是现代网络架构的核心,它不仅决定了系统的性能、可扩展性和可靠性,而且是构建未来网络基石的关键。本文将深入探讨高效分布式系统设计框架的原理、关键技术以及其实际应用,帮助读者全面了解这一领域。 一、分布式系统设计框架概述...
分布式系统是现代计算机技术中不可或缺的一部分,它允许应用程序跨越多个计算机节点运行,从而提高性能、可扩展性和可用性。然而,分布式系统也带来了许多复杂性,如数据一致性、故障处理和并发控制等。本文将深入探讨分布式系统中的五大设计范型,这些...
高并发是现代互联网应用中普遍面临的一大挑战。随着用户数量的激增,系统需要处理的数据量和请求量也在不断攀升,这对系统的架构设计提出了极高的要求。本文将深入探讨高并发背后的系统架构,特别是分布式设计的实战之道,帮助读者理解如何构建稳定、高...
引言 随着互联网技术的飞速发展,分布式系统已成为现代软件架构的重要组成部分。然而,分布式系统设计面临着诸多挑战,如数据一致性、系统可用性、分区容错性等。本文将深入探讨分布式系统设计的关键难题,并揭秘高效系统设计之道。 分布式系统设计的...
分布式系统在现代信息技术中扮演着至关重要的角色,它们能够处理大规模的数据和用户请求,同时保持高可用性和可扩展性。然而,分布式系统的设计和实现面临着诸多挑战,如数据一致性、服务拆分、容错性等。本文将深入探讨五大设计模式,这些模式能够帮助...
分布式系统是现代信息技术中不可或缺的一部分,它为云计算、大数据、物联网等领域提供了强大的支持。本文将深入探讨分布式系统的架构设计、核心技术以及实践应用,帮助读者全面了解分布式系统的奥秘。 一、分布式系统概述 1.1 定义 分布式系统是...
分布式系统是现代计算机技术中不可或缺的一部分,它通过将计算任务分布在多个节点上,实现了更高的可用性、可扩展性和容错性。本文将深入探讨分布式系统的核心概念、构建高效稳定的网络架构的秘诀,以及在实际应用中需要注意的关键点。 分布式系统的核...
引言 随着互联网的快速发展,大规模分布式系统已成为现代企业架构的重要组成部分。它们能够处理海量数据,提供高可用性和可扩展性,满足日益增长的业务需求。本文将深入探讨大规模分布式系统的架构设计原理,并结合实际案例进行分析,以帮助读者更好地...
分布式系统已经成为现代计算机架构中不可或缺的一部分。它们在处理大规模数据、提供高可用性和实现可伸缩性方面发挥着重要作用。本文将深入探讨分布式系统高效设计的背后奥秘,包括其核心概念、设计原则和关键技术。 核心概念 1. 分布式系统概述 ...